Foreword - I know this is dumb but I don’t post many. I’m desperate and no searches else where have helped.
So I just moved to Middle Tennessee and for the life of me I can’t get rid of the bags under my eyes. When I came and visited two months ago the same thing happened.
When I came down to visit eyes were fine. The next morning woke up with bags. Went home and eyes were fine within a day or two.Finally moved here and every single day for a month I’ve had bags under my eyes.
For allergies ive been taking Zyrtec or Claritin but it’s not helping. I ice my eyes with frozen soda cans on/off for ten minutes and that hasn’t worked. I’ve used a couple different eye creams and none of those helped either.
Anyone have similar issues or suggestions?
